Open a controlled change at the first verified notice
At 09:00 UTC, capture the provider's official notice or pricing page with retrieval time, affected model IDs, effective time, billing unit, and old and new input and output rates. A social post or third-party calculator can alert the team, but it is not the configuration source.
Identify every local rate table and report that uses the model. Record version, owner, currency, and whether the value drives monitoring, an approval threshold, or an enforced rule. The same stale number has different consequences in a dashboard and in an automated decision.
Bound the 150-minute gap
If configuration changes at 11:30 UTC, export usage from 09:00 through 11:30 by model and separate input, cached input where applicable, and output units. Multiply each quantity by the difference between old and new verified rates. This is the maximum known estimate correction before billing adjustments.
Do not back-edit raw historical estimates. Preserve what operators saw at the time and add a corrected view with rate version and reason. Auditability requires both the original decision signal and the later reconciliation.

Limit decisions only where the gap is material
Estimate the worst credible dollar difference over the time until update. If it cannot change an approval or breach a budget tolerance, keep monitoring and update normally. If it can, pause only estimate-dependent automation for the affected model while deterministic request or token ceilings remain in place.
Avoid disabling customer AI because a display rate is stale. The operational risk is incorrect cost interpretation, not necessarily higher traffic or a broken request path. State which controls remain reliable during the gap.
Update one source and test every consumer
Change the canonical verified rate source once, increment its version, and propagate it through supported consumers. Test input-only, output-heavy, cached-input, and zero-usage examples where applicable. Confirm rounding and billing units rather than comparing only one familiar request.
Have a second person verify the model identifier and rate direction. A correct rate assigned to the wrong model can create a larger silent error than the original lag. Record the review and rollback value.
Reconcile after the invoice arrives
Compare corrected gap estimates with the provider invoice and assign differences to actual usage, discounts, credits, tax, rounding, or unresolved items. Use the invoice as authority for payment while retaining the control log to evaluate how the monitoring performed.
Close when every affected model has a verified version, consumers pass tests, the 150-minute window is quantified, and invoice variance is explained. The product pricing page is a next step for plan costs; provider model rates must continue to come from the provider's official source.
